dc.description.abstractEnA polytype of LiCoO<sub>2</sub> has been synthesized through an ion-exchange reaction. By exchanging Na<sup>+</sup> for Li<sup>+</sup> ions from an OP4-(Li/Na)CoO<sub>2</sub>-mixed cobaltite, a LiCoO<sub>2</sub> stacking is obtained. It alternatively combines O2- and O3-LiCoO<sub>2</sub> polytypes and corresponds to an O4 stacking. The phase crystallizes in the hexagonal system with cell parameters a<sub>hex</sub> = 2.802(1) Å and c<sub>hex</sub> = 18.89(2) Å. As the O2 phase, the O4-LiCoO<sub>2</sub>, is metastable; it transforms into the thermodynamically stable O3-LiCoO<sub>2</sub>at around 350–400°C. The crystallographic data, the thermal properties, and the electrochemical behavior of this phase are presented.
